Innovative pilot for Silicon production with low environmental impact using secondary Aluminium and silicon raw materials

The project aims to demonstrate a patented novel industrial process to produce silicon, enabling a shift from the current carbothermic submerged arc furnace (SAF) process to a much more environmentally and economically sustainable alternative.

The project is coordinated by NTNU (Norway) and integrates 22 partners from 9 countries, organised in 6 interrelated work packages. CITMAga is a partner in this project and several members of the research group are involved. The main objective of the CITMAga group is the modelling and numerical simulation of different types of furnaces to optimise their design and operation.
